He is working on a german translation of the book, and he caught a couple of bad errors in chapter 5. You should upgrade, and read the python documentation for the current stable release. Google dorks a frequently asked question to me, where should i start learning how to hack. He is working on a german translation of the book, and he. Pdf documents are binary files and more complex than just plaintext files, especially since they contain different font types, colors, etc. And every time, the first thing i want to answer is. This tutorial gives enough understanding on python 3 version programming language. This document is a selflearning document for a course in python programming. This searches for the index of keyword in title of files. It uses a very slightly modified pdfminer to extract readable text from a pdf file along with page numbers of the text. The version control history 2 of the pep texts represent their historical record. Pdf index maker takes a list of words, scans the text, and outputs every word if it was found along with the. Name size parentdir parent directory 20100914 network programming part1.
Pdf index maker is a tool for creating an index from a pdf file. That doesnt mean that it is hard to work with pdf documents using python, it is rather simple, and using an external module solves the issue. In this tutorial we will continue this whirlwind introduction to python and cover what are called for loops and also learn how to read information from files. In preparing this book the python documentation at. Flask is a lightweight wsgi web application framework. Metapeps peps about peps or processes pep purpose and guidelines. Parsing and indexing pdf in python tchuttchut blog.
In simple words its just getting desired data from web page and saving it in a notepad or excel file. For a description of standard objects and modules, see libraryindex. Discusses how to debug the list index out of range error based on some examples. Ec council certified ethical hacker v10 course free download l earn how to scan, test, hack and secure target systems the course covers the five phases of ethical hacking, diving into reconnaissance, gaining access, enumeration, maintaining access, and covering your tracks sharing is caring. I am interested in finding if that particular keyword is in the pdf doc and if it is, i want the line where the keyword is found. Pour quils continuent, les dons sont les bienvenus. The exploit database is maintained by offensive security, an information security training company that provides various information security certifications as well as high end penetration testing services. Gregor lingl is teaching python at a high school in vienna, austria. It is used to present and exchange documents reliably, independent of software, hardware, or. Python is library which supports many internet protocols such as, html, xml, json, ftp, imap, socket interface. Extracting document information title, author, splitting documents page by page. That stands for the parent directory, the directory. The handson python tutorial was originally a document to read, with both the html version and a pdf version. This is usually the directory file that contains the list of all.
Remember, the difference between script kiddies and professionals is the difference between merely using other peoples tools and writing your own. It is designed to make getting started quick and easy, with the ability to scale up to complex applications. Check hacking section for more tutorials and ebook for more ebook download. Qdf database files for the quicken financial application. Google hack to instantly search for files techrepublic. Some of these modules provide things like file io, system calls, sockets. To convert restructuredtext to another format, use a shell command like. Index of staticbookspython name size last modified. This is a test pdf file adobe acrobat pdf files adobe portable document format pdf is a universal file format that preserves all of the fonts, formatting, colours and graphics of any source document, regardless of the application and platform used to create it.
Smith caught several typos and helped us update the book for python 2. The exploit database is a nonprofit project that is provided as a public service by offensive security. It began as a simple wrapper around werkzeug and jinja and has become one of the most popular python web application frameworks flask offers suggestions, but doesnt enforce any dependencies or project layout. Python list method index returns the lowest index in list that obj appears syntax. This article has also featured on all of you must be familiar with what pdfs are.
So, it can also be used to read encrypted data and files. Pep numbers are assigned by the pep editors, and once assigned are never changed 1. Name size parentdir parent directory dir reference apress. Many of these files have been dontated to the site from one person or another over the years.
There are a number of latexpackages, particularly listings and hyperref, that were particulary helpful. This method returns index of the found object otherwise raise an exception indicating that value does not find. I never seemed to find the perfect dataoriented python book for my course, so i set out to write just. Infact, they are one of the most important and widely used digital media.
This pep contains the index of all python enhancement proposals, known as peps. The restructuredtext tools are installed in the normal system path by the debian python docutils package. In general, black hat python is a fun read, and while it might not turn you into a super stunt hacker like myself, it can certainly get you started down the path. To install pypdf2, run following command from command line.
258 1585 1384 856 496 1446 772 144 840 156 1491 98 1148 984 377 714 960 683 496 506 210 695 149 1280 1495 446 1479 551 884 87 434 935 577 1063 722 474 804 1468 355 662